Sold price history
The typical home in Portland Road last sold for £135,000. Over the past decade prices are +98% in cash — but +40% once inflation is stripped out.
Cash prices in Portland Road look like they’ve climbed +98% in ten years. Adjust for inflation and the real gain is +40% — the difference is inflation, not wealth. Toggle the chart to see it.

The median sold price in Portland Road is £135,000, based on 307 sales recorded by HM Land Registry.
Over the past decade prices in Portland Road are +98% in cash terms, and +40% after adjusting for inflation (ONS CPIH).
The median is £1,512 per square metre, from EPC floor-area records.
Figures update monthly from HM Land Registry. The most recent sale here was recorded on 28 November 2025; the latest two months may be incomplete while sales register.
